Claude Code Auto Mode 공개 - 권한 결정을 자동화하는 새로운 퍼미션 모드
2 days ago
3
- 모든 파일 쓰기와 bash 명령마다 사용자 승인을 받던 기존 방식 대신 분류기(classifier)가 안전 여부를 판단해 자동 진행하는 중간 경로 제공
-
--dangerously-skip-permissions보다 위험을 줄이지만 완전히 제거하지는 못하며, 격리된 환경에서의 사용을 계속 권장
- 각 도구 호출 전 분류기가 대량 파일 삭제, 민감 데이터 유출, 악성 코드 실행 등 위험 행위를 차단하고, 안전한 작업은 자동 승인
- Team 플랜 사용자에게 리서치 프리뷰로 먼저 제공되며, Enterprise 및 API 사용자에게는 수일 내 확대 예정
- 긴 작업을 사람 개입 없이 실행하면서도 안전 가드레일을 유지하려는 실용적 절충안으로, Claude Sonnet 4.6과 Opus 4.6 모두 지원
동작 방식
- Claude Code의 기본 권한은 의도적으로 보수적으로 설계되어, 모든 파일 쓰기와 bash 명령에 사용자 승인 필요
- 이 때문에 대규모 작업을 시작하고 자리를 비울 수 없으며, Claude가 중간중간 빈번한 승인 요청을 보냄
- 일부 개발자는 --dangerously-skip-permissions로 권한 검사를 우회하지만, 이는 위험하고 파괴적인 결과를 초래할 수 있어 격리된 환경 외에서는 사용 금지 권장
- Auto mode는 이 양극단 사이의 중간 경로로, 더 적은 중단으로 긴 작업을 실행하면서 모든 권한을 건너뛰는 것보다 위험을 줄임
- 각 도구 호출 실행 전 분류기(classifier) 가 잠재적으로 파괴적인 행위를 검토
- 대량 파일 삭제, 민감 데이터 유출, 악성 코드 실행 등을 차단
- 분류기가 안전하다고 판단한 행위는 자동 진행, 위험하다고 판단한 행위는 차단하여 Claude가 다른 접근 방식을 취하도록 유도
- Claude가 계속 차단되는 행위를 반복 시도하면, 최종적으로 사용자에게 권한 프롬프트를 표시
기대할 수 있는 점과 제한 사항
-
--dangerously-skip-permissions 대비 위험을 줄이지만 완전히 제거하지는 않으며, 격리된 환경에서의 사용을 계속 권장
- 분류기가 여전히 일부 위험한 행위를 허용할 수 있는 경우 존재
- 사용자 의도가 모호한 경우
- Claude가 해당 환경에 대한 충분한 컨텍스트를 갖지 못한 경우
- 반대로 무해한 행위를 간혹 차단하는 경우도 발생 가능
- 시간이 지남에 따라 경험을 지속적으로 개선 예정
- Auto mode는 도구 호출에 대해 토큰 소비, 비용, 지연 시간에 약간의 영향을 줄 수 있음
시작 방법
-
리서치 프리뷰로 Claude Team 사용자에게 먼저 제공, Enterprise 및 API 사용자에게는 수일 내 확대
-
Claude Sonnet 4.6과 Opus 4.6 모두에서 동작
- 관리자용 설정
- Enterprise, Team, Claude API 플랜의 모든 Claude Code 사용자에게 곧 제공 예정
- CLI 및 VS Code 확장에서 비활성화하려면 managed settings에 "disableAutoMode": "disable" 설정
- Claude 데스크톱 앱에서는 기본적으로 비활성화 상태이며, Organization Settings → Claude Code에서 토글로 활성화 가능
- 개발자용 설정
-
claude --enable-auto-mode 명령으로 활성화 후, Shift+Tab으로 전환
- 데스크톱 및 VS Code 확장에서는 Settings → Claude Code에서 먼저 토글 활성화 후, 세션 내 퍼미션 모드 드롭다운에서 선택
-
Homepage
-
개발자
- Claude Code Auto Mode 공개 - 권한 결정을 자동화하는 새로운 퍼미션 모드